牛分支杆菌DNA疫苗工程菌的高密度培养研究 被引量:1

Study on the High Density Cultivation of Mycobacterium bovis DNA Vaccine Engineering Bacteria

摘要 对牛分支杆菌三价DNA疫苗工程菌进行了高密度培养的探索。通过摇瓶培养试验对3种培养基进行了筛选,选择出具有高密度培养潜力的半合成培养基作为中试规模的发酵罐培养基;经对培养温度、溶氧、pH、转速、补料方式等各种条件优化,培养的工程菌密度OD600达到22.92,细菌湿重达到27.173 g/L,质粒产量为1.44 mg/g湿菌。试验还对培养物质粒的稳定性进行了证实。 Engineering bacteria with high density cultivation in Mycobacterium bovis DNA Vaccine were explored in this article.Three kinds of media were screened by the flask experiments,and a semi-synthetic medium which has the potential of high-density fermentation as the pilot scale medium was selected in the fermentor.The culturation temperature,dissolved oxygen,pH,rotational velocity,and feeding methods etc.were optimized,the E.coli density of fermentation is up to OD600 22.92 with the semi-synthetic medium,and the humid weight of engineering bacteria is 27.173 g/L.The outcome of plasmid is 1.44 mg/g.The stability of the plasmid in the engineering bacteria was also verification.
